Huimeki Communal Reserve: Amazonian Geography and Protected Forest Atlas
Key wildlife reserve located in the Loreto Region, Peru
Huimeki Communal Reserve stands as a sentinel of the Putumayo basin, protecting vital lowland Amazonian environments. This reserve serves as a crucial link in a wider ecological corridor, preserving habitats that are restricted to this remote northeastern frontier of the Peruvian landscape.
